Former Army Commander Gen. (Retd.) Daya Ratnayake has joined the main opposition party, the Samagi Jana Balawegaya (SJB).

The Retired General called on SJB Leader and Opposition Leader Sajith Premadasa on Monday (29 Jan.), and was appointed as a Senior Advisor for Public Policy to the political party.

Having started his military career as a cadet in 1980, General Ratnayake was appointed as the 20th Commander of the Sri Lanka Army on 01 August 2013, and has received several accolades throughout his military career, including the prestigious ‘Rana Wickrama Padakkama’, the ‘Rana Sura Padakkama’, ‘Uttama Seva Padakkama’ and the ‘Desha Putra Sammanaya’.
